What companies run services between Liniers, Buenos Aires F.D., Argentina and Laboulaye, Argentina?

Viatac operates a bus from Terminal de Ómnibus Liniers to Laboulaye once daily. Tickets cost $30,000–55,000 and the journey takes 6h 35m. Two other operators also service this route.
